As the meme coin craze fades, prediction markets are experiencing a resurgence, with March trading volume surpassing $25.7 billion, a 10% year-over-year increase, according to CryptoComLearn. Geopolitical tensions, sports outcomes, and cryptocurrency price predictions are driving the growth.

AI Copy Trading Bots Take Center Stage

Polymarket's recent updates, including new APIs and payment applications, have paved the way for AI-driven prediction market copy trading bots. These bots use data-driven strategies to follow high-win-rate traders, offering rapid execution and efficient event filtering. In the crypto bear market, they provide a novel way for investors to hedge and generate returns.

Key Data: 31% of Users Profitable

Data indicates that 31% of Polymarket users are profitable, with a small percentage achieving significant gains. The structured nature of prediction markets allows skilled traders to profit from accurate event forecasts. AI bots lower the barrier by enabling ordinary users to replicate expert strategies.

Popular Tools: Polybot, Kreo, and Chance

Several AI-powered copy trading tools have emerged, including Polybot, Kreo, and Chance. These platforms automate trading and aggregate data from multiple prediction markets, helping users identify high-probability opportunities. Polybot, in particular, leverages real-time Polymarket data to execute trades automatically while incorporating risk controls.

Risks and Future Outlook

Despite the potential, analysts urge caution. Prediction markets carry inherent risks such as information asymmetry and illiquidity; AI bots can also suffer from algorithmic flaws or sudden market shifts. Experts recommend thorough due diligence and only investing what one can afford to lose. As institutional interest grows and regulatory frameworks evolve, prediction markets could play a larger role in the next bull cycle.
